问题等级 【ABCD】等级修改为【非重大】

默认整改天数 非重大 取之前A级的信息
This commit is contained in:
wyw 2024-07-12 17:32:53 +08:00
parent 2249b46bb5
commit 430212d1b3
3 changed files with 46 additions and 36 deletions

View File

@ -457,18 +457,21 @@ namespace APT.BaseData.Services.DomainServices
case (int)BSQuestionLevelEnum.:
delayDays = (int)BSDelayDaysEnum.;
break;
case (int)BSQuestionLevelEnum.A:
case (int)BSQuestionLevelEnum.:
delayDays = (int)BSDelayDaysEnum.A;
break;
case (int)BSQuestionLevelEnum.B:
delayDays = (int)BSDelayDaysEnum.B;
break;
case (int)BSQuestionLevelEnum.C:
delayDays = (int)BSDelayDaysEnum.C;
break;
case (int)BSQuestionLevelEnum.D:
delayDays = (int)BSDelayDaysEnum.D;
break;
//case (int)BSQuestionLevelEnum.A:
// delayDays = (int)BSDelayDaysEnum.A;
// break;
//case (int)BSQuestionLevelEnum.B:
// delayDays = (int)BSDelayDaysEnum.B;
// break;
//case (int)BSQuestionLevelEnum.C:
// delayDays = (int)BSDelayDaysEnum.C;
// break;
//case (int)BSQuestionLevelEnum.D:
// delayDays = (int)BSDelayDaysEnum.D;
// break;
default:
break;
}
@ -5360,7 +5363,7 @@ namespace APT.BaseData.Services.DomainServices
fileIds.Add(file.IMG_FILE_ID);
}
DepartmentService.AddDocument("风险管理", "年度风险评价计划审核表", "年度风险评价计划", "附件", "计划文件", DateTime.Now.AddYears(1), entity.ID, fileIds, entity.RELEASE_USER_ID);
if (orgId == Guid.Parse("b043b28b-bbc3-c452-6052-4fba1457abfa"))//行洛坑
{
sendUser = (Guid)GetEntity<T_FM_DEPARTMENT>(t => t.NAME == "办公室").USER_ID;
@ -5529,7 +5532,7 @@ namespace APT.BaseData.Services.DomainServices
hazardTask.ORG_ID = entity.ORG_ID;
hazardTask.LIABLE_USER_ID = hazardDetail.CHARGE_USER_ID;
hazardTask.PLAN_ID = entity.ID;
foreach(var t in hazardDetail.Nav_Areas)
foreach (var t in hazardDetail.Nav_Areas)
{
T_HM_HAZARD_TASK_AREA area = new T_HM_HAZARD_TASK_AREA();
area.ORG_ID = entity.ORG_ID;
@ -5547,7 +5550,7 @@ namespace APT.BaseData.Services.DomainServices
BaseFilter hazardfilter = new BaseFilter(orgId);
hazardfilter.SelectField = new string[] { "IDENTIFYING_ID" };
var hazarddb = GetEntities<T_HM_EVALUATE_HAZARD>(t => t.AREA_ID == t.AREA_ID && t.STATUS == 0, hazardfilter);
foreach(var hazard in hazarddb)
foreach (var hazard in hazarddb)
{
T_HM_HAZARD_TASK_DETAIL_IDENTIFYING taskDetailIdentify = new T_HM_HAZARD_TASK_DETAIL_IDENTIFYING();
taskDetailIdentify.ORG_ID = entity.ORG_ID;
@ -5576,7 +5579,7 @@ namespace APT.BaseData.Services.DomainServices
noticeEndTime.Add(DateTime.Parse(hazardTask.END_TIME.ToShortDateString() + " 23:59:59"));
hazards.Add(hazardTask);
}
sendNoticeList = NotificationTaskService.InsertUserNoticeTaskModels( noticeTitles, noticeDataIds, entity.ORG_ID, noticeUserIds, noticeUserNames, DateTime.Now, noticeEndTime, (int)FMNoticeTypeEnum., noticeFormCodes);
sendNoticeList = NotificationTaskService.InsertUserNoticeTaskModels(noticeTitles, noticeDataIds, entity.ORG_ID, noticeUserIds, noticeUserNames, DateTime.Now, noticeEndTime, (int)FMNoticeTypeEnum., noticeFormCodes);
this.UnifiedCommit(() =>
{
if (entity != null)
@ -7212,17 +7215,20 @@ namespace APT.BaseData.Services.DomainServices
case (int)BSQuestionLevelEnum.:
delayDays = (int)BSDelayDaysEnum.;
break;
case (int)BSQuestionLevelEnum.A:
case (int)BSQuestionLevelEnum.:
delayDays = (int)BSDelayDaysEnum.A;
break;
case (int)BSQuestionLevelEnum.B:
delayDays = (int)BSDelayDaysEnum.B;
break;
case (int)BSQuestionLevelEnum.C:
delayDays = (int)BSDelayDaysEnum.C;
break;
case (int)BSQuestionLevelEnum.D:
delayDays = (int)BSDelayDaysEnum.D;
//case (int)BSQuestionLevelEnum.A:
// delayDays = (int)BSDelayDaysEnum.A;
// break;
//case (int)BSQuestionLevelEnum.B:
// delayDays = (int)BSDelayDaysEnum.B;
// break;
//case (int)BSQuestionLevelEnum.C:
// delayDays = (int)BSDelayDaysEnum.C;
// break;
//case (int)BSQuestionLevelEnum.D:
// delayDays = (int)BSDelayDaysEnum.D;
break;
default:
break;

View File

@ -39,10 +39,11 @@ namespace APT.MS.Domain.Enums
//D = 4,
= 10,
A = 20,
B = 30,
C = 40,
D = 50,
= 20,
//A = 20,
//B = 30,
//C = 40,
//D = 50,
}

View File

@ -998,17 +998,20 @@ namespace APT.BS.WebApi.Controllers.Api
case (int)BSQuestionLevelEnum.:
delayDays = (int)BSDelayDaysEnum.;
break;
case (int)BSQuestionLevelEnum.A:
case (int)BSQuestionLevelEnum.:
delayDays = (int)BSDelayDaysEnum.A;
break;
case (int)BSQuestionLevelEnum.B:
delayDays = (int)BSDelayDaysEnum.B;
break;
case (int)BSQuestionLevelEnum.C:
delayDays = (int)BSDelayDaysEnum.C;
break;
case (int)BSQuestionLevelEnum.D:
delayDays = (int)BSDelayDaysEnum.D;
//case (int)BSQuestionLevelEnum.A:
// delayDays = (int)BSDelayDaysEnum.A;
// break;
//case (int)BSQuestionLevelEnum.B:
// delayDays = (int)BSDelayDaysEnum.B;
// break;
//case (int)BSQuestionLevelEnum.C:
// delayDays = (int)BSDelayDaysEnum.C;
// break;
//case (int)BSQuestionLevelEnum.D:
// delayDays = (int)BSDelayDaysEnum.D;
break;
default:
break;